How Do I Know if My Fireplace Needs Repairs?

It’s not always easy to spot signs that there is something wrong with your fireplace until the problem has advanced. If you know what to keep an eye out for, it’s much easier to see red flags when they first pop up:

  • You can see the damage. Take a good look at your fireplace. If you can see spalling or cracking brick or gaps in the mortar, those are issues that need to be addressed right away.
  • Smoke is backing up into the room. A suddenly smoky fireplace can be a sign that something is off. It can be something as simple as forgetting to open the damper, or it could point to a chimney blockage.
  • There is a new odor coming from the fireplace. If you walk by your fireplace and you get a whiff of a foul smell, don’t ignore it. It can indicate a buildup of creosote, other debris, or animal nests.
  • You can smell gas. A gas fireplace should not smell like gas when you’re using it. If you smell rotting eggs – a classic sign of gas – shut off the fireplace immediately and call a professional.
  • There is a decrease in efficiency. Are you having trouble starting a fire? Can you get it started but it goes out quickly? Can you maintain the fire, but it’s not giving off as much heat as it usually does? There is likely a blockage or a problem with the airflow or draft.

How Can I Prevent Fireplace Damage in the Future?

We have some good news – it is possible to prevent damage that results in expensive repair work. Here’s what you can do:

  • Schedule annual chimney inspections and sweeping by a CSIA-certified chimney professional.
  • Always use well-seasoned firewood. Unseasoned wood burns hotter and creates more creosote buildup which increases the risk of a chimney fire.
  • Have any minor cracks or damage addressed promptly.
  • Consider installing a chimney cap to prevent rain, animals, and debris from getting into the flue.
  • Don’t burn painted firewood, trash, or chemicals in your fireplace.
